Fusion and elastic scattering for the C12+144Sm system at energies near to the Coulomb barrier

Resumen:
Fusion cross sections have been measured for C12+144Sm at bombarding energies in the range 46.5≤Elab≤75 MeV by off-line observations of x rays and gamma rays emitted in the decay of the evaporation residues and their daughters. Elastic scattering angular distributions for the same system have also been measured in the range 49≤Elab≤63 MeV. These data were used to obtain the parameters of an optical-model potential. It was found that a simultaneous description of both elastic scattering and fusion leads to an energy-dependent potential, with its real and imaginary parts connected by a dispersion relation. © 1992 The American Physical Society.
